I've noticed that my Kia Ceed seems to have difficulty accelerating quickly, even after I've had it for a few years. What could be causing this and how can I improve the acceleration?
ReplyOne possible reason for sluggish acceleration could be a dirty air filter. It's important to regularly clean or replace the air filter to ensure proper airflow and improve engine performance.
Another potential cause could be a clogged fuel filter. This can restrict the flow of fuel to the engine and result in poor acceleration. Consider getting the fuel filter checked and replaced if necessary.
